Israel Iran War Latest News, Benjamin Netanyahu Calls on Iranians Today: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u has issued a strong appeal to the people of Iran, urging them to oppose their government amid escalating military confrontations between the two nations.
Speaking after a fresh round of Iranian missile attacks targeting Israeli cities, Netanyahu stated that Israel’s military efforts are directed solely at Iran’s ruling establishment, not its citizens.
“Our conflict is not with the people of Iran but with the regime that has suppressed and impoverished them for decades,” Netanyahu said in a national address. “The time has come for the Iranian people to reclaim their legacy and demand freedom from this brutal regime.”
He further described the ongoing Israeli military action — Operation Rising Lion — as one of the most significant in the country’s history. “The Islamic regime, in power for nearly 50 years, has made clear its intention to destroy Israel. We are taking decisive action to eliminate the nuclear and missile threats they pose,” Netanyahu said.
Iran Strikes Back
Shortly after Netanyahu’s statement, Iran responded with a new wave of missile attacks, causing injuries in Tel Aviv and sparking explosions across the city. At least 78 people were reported dead in earlier strikes on Friday morning.
Air raid sirens were triggered across central Israel, and large columns of smoke could be seen rising above downtown Tel Aviv. The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(IRGC) claimed responsibility, stating it had hit multiple targets inside Israel.
In Tehran, loud explosions were heard as the Iranian government activated its air defense systems. Residents in the capital reported flashes in the night sky and the sounds of interception efforts by anti-aircraft batteries, according to local sources and AFP correspondents.
Trump Pressures Iran for Nuclear Deal
Meanwhile, former U.S. President Donald Trump weighed in on the conflict, warning Iran to engage in renewed nuclear talks with Washington. In a post on Truth Social, Trump said, “The destruction already witnessed is immense. But it could get much worse if Iran continues on this path.”
He added, “There is still time to halt the bloodshed. But if Iran refuses to make a deal, the upcoming retaliations will be even more severe.”
With tensions at a boiling point, the region remains on edge, and international observers are closely monitoring the rapidly developing situation for signs of further escalation.
